Many individuals and groups volunteer in New York City's parks on a regular basis. Some participate periodically. A great number of people take part in Park's annual citywide volunteer events like Green-Up Months in April and May and Clean-Up Day in October.

To get involved in Queens, call the Queens Borough Wide Coordinator: Ernestine Ward at 1-718-520-5913.

You might want to join Partnerships for Parks. Their mission is "to direct outreach and assistance to local citizen groups that support neighborhood parks..." To get more information or to get on their mailing list call 1-212-360-1357 or go to their website at www.partnershipsforparks.org
